1665596
0x1cbc83226136f8f02b16af84199c7e98a1d8a843a900aa3af155586145653003
Transactions0
Height1665596
Confirmations4018051
Timestamp323 days 12 hours ago
Size (bytes)506
Version
Merkle Root
Nonce0x446d69dbbe9873f0
Bits
Difficulty0x15267